Input Power LED is extinguished
The Input Power LED is illuminated when the MPX200 logic circuitry is receiving the proper voltage.
If the Input Power LED is not illuminated:
1.
Inspect the power cord and connectors on the back of the chassis
unplugged? Is the cord or connector damaged?
• If yes, make the necessary corrections or repairs. If the problem persists, proceed to the next
step.
• If not, proceed to the next step.
